Frosty uncirculated. Caky luster graces the lightly toned surfaces. All thirteen stars display center-points. Liberty’s tresses are fresh from a visit to her favorite salon while the eagle has fluffed out his feathers for all to admire. This is an exceptional bust half from a year that yielded too few mint state survivors. Tim rescued it from a local dealer in November 1992. You will not go wrong stretching for this prize.
Estimate: $3,000 to $4,000
